Policy Address consultation starts
Chief Executive Carrie Lam announced today the launching of public consultation for the 2021 Policy Address.
The upcoming Policy Address will be delivered by the Chief Executive on October 6, which will be the fifth and last Policy Address delivered during the current-term Government.
As part of the consultation, Mrs Lam will conduct some 30 sessions to listen to views and suggestions from Legislative Councillors, representatives of different sectors and the public.
She noted that social and political stability has been restored in Hong Kong with the strong support of the central government, after the city had encountered tough challenges over the past two years.
“It is time for Hong Kong to forge ahead with renewed perseverance, particularly in reviving the economy and rebuilding hope and confidence.
“In the coming two months, I will conduct consultation sessions to widely receive views and suggestions from various sectors as well as the community at large. I sincerely invite members of the public to give their views on the 2021 Policy Address so that we can map out the future of Hong Kong together.”
People can share their views through the dedicated website, Facebook page, Instagram, or by email.
